If I recall per hour of downloaded/youtube video generally averages 1 GB per hour so if they've been youtubing too over a week or two you could easily get that high... why are you on a capped connection?
unlimited BB from the likes of O2 is only around £13pm these days, or discounted to £7 if you are an O2 mobile customer0 -
